Output 42b4448e06a316f35580e844208b6e6572ce0aff4ae68eb187a72fbf16e2f3b4:2

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d89c3d4ea72de4cac0cb19e5bdbf6008d6fef867 OP_EQUAL
address
3MSM3gtiraM65eTAhRyh2qqFZKLVZrrWZD
transaction
42b4448e06a316f35580e844208b6e6572ce0aff4ae68eb187a72fbf16e2f3b4
spent
true